This beautiful vintage pyrography box from the 1930s–1940s showcases the timeless artistry of early 20th-century wood burning and hand-painting. The box features bold, hand-colored red poinsettia flowers and green leaves burned into the wood surface with rich texture and depth, finished in a warm varnish that highlights the craftsmanship.
The interior is a vivid coral-red finish, adding a striking contrast to the rustic exterior. Comlete with a large collection of vintage handkerchiefs that were stored in the box for almost a century!
